About The Academy
  • The object of the Academy is to introduce the new young players to football at an early age, in addition we also aim to provide them with quality coaching and also to provide them with a safe environment whilst they are enjoying their training.
    In addition the aim of the Acadamy is to provide our mini-soccer teams with additional players and also introduce new teams into the club.
    We also aim to educate these players with regard to the standard of behaviour that is expected of them both on and off the field of play and this also applies to the parents as well. This is why the club has introduced various codes of conduct to cover all these eventualities

  • The age groups for football can be confusing and, so, are set out as follows:
    If your child’s age is:

    Five between 1st September and 31st August they are classed as Under Five (School year Reception).
    Six between 1st September and 31st August they are classed as Under Six (School year One).
    Seven between 1st September and 31st August they are classed as Under Seven (School year Two).
    Eight between 1st September and 31st August they are classed as Under Eight (School year Three).
    Nine between 1st September and 31st August they are classed as Under Nine (School year Four).
